Toad For Oracle vs DbVisualizer

Toad For Oracle

Visit

DbVisualizer

Visit

Description

Toad For Oracle

Toad For Oracle

Toad for Oracle is a software tool designed to make working with Oracle databases easier, faster, and more efficient. Whether you're a database administrator, developer, or analyst, this tool can stre... Read More
DbVisualizer

DbVisualizer

DbVisualizer is a user-friendly software designed to help you manage your databases with ease. Whether you're a seasoned database administrator or just starting out, DbVisualizer brings a straightforw... Read More

Comprehensive Overview: Toad For Oracle vs DbVisualizer

Toad for Oracle

a) Primary Functions and Target Markets

Toad for Oracle is a database management tool designed to simplify database development and administration tasks. Its primary functions include:

  • SQL Optimization: Provides advanced SQL optimization tools to analyze and improve the performance of SQL queries.
  • Code Review and Quality Assurance: Offers features for automated code reviews and standards compliance.
  • Schema and Data Management: Facilitates efficient schema comparisons, synchronization, and data import/export.
  • Reporting and Automation: Allows users to automate routine tasks and generate reports.
  • Debugging and Diagnostics: Tools for PL/SQL debugging and performance diagnostics.

Target Market: Toad for Oracle is primarily targeted at database administrators (DBAs), developers, and analysts who work in enterprises with complex Oracle database environments.

b) Market Share and User Base

Toad for Oracle has been a longstanding leader in the Oracle management space, especially favored in enterprises given its robust feature set tailored for Oracle databases. Its market presence is substantial, with a wide user base among organizations heavily utilizing Oracle Database environments.

c) Key Differentiating Factors

  • Oracle-Specific Features: Toad for Oracle offers deep integration and specialized tools focused solely on Oracle databases.
  • Advanced SQL Optimization: Known for its powerful SQL tuning features, making it particularly valuable for performance-intensive applications.
  • Extensive Community and Support: Benefits from a large community of users and a wealth of online resources and active support channels.

DbVisualizer

a) Primary Functions and Target Markets

DbVisualizer is a database management and analysis tool designed to provide multi-database support. Its primary functions include:

  • Database Administration: Manages connections, object browsing, and task automation across multiple types of databases.
  • SQL Development: Provides tools for SQL editing, execution, and script formatting.
  • Data Analysis and Reporting: Offers capabilities for visualizing data and generating insightful reports.
  • Data Import/Export: Efficient data handling across various database systems.

Target Market: DbVisualizer is targeted at database professionals, including administrators and developers, working in varied environments that utilize multiple database platforms, such as MySQL, PostgreSQL, SQL Server, and others, along with Oracle.

b) Market Share and User Base

DbVisualizer, being a cross-platform tool, holds a unique position in supporting multiple database systems, which has made it popular among organizations that prefer a unified management tool for various databases. Its user base is diverse, spanning small businesses to larger enterprises with complex multi-database environments.

c) Key Differentiating Factors

  • Multi-Database Support: Unlike Toad for Oracle, DbVisualizer supports a wide range of databases, making it ideal for environments with multiple database systems.
  • Platform Independence: It is Java-based and runs on all major operating systems, including Windows, macOS, and Linux.
  • User Interface: Known for its intuitive user interface, allowing even those less familiar with database administration to perform tasks effectively.

Comparison Summary

  • Specialization vs. Versatility: Toad for Oracle is highly specialized in Oracle databases, offering deep integration and advanced features specific to Oracle. In contrast, DbVisualizer offers versatility with cross-database support, catering to environments where Oracle is one of several databases in use.
  • Market Segments: Toad targets large enterprises with specific Oracle needs, while DbVisualizer is suited for mixed-use cases where multiple database systems coexist.
  • Feature Depth vs. Breadth: Toad provides a deep set of Oracle-specific tools and optimizations, whereas DbVisualizer provides broader, though less specialized, support across different database technologies.

In conclusion, both tools are powerful in their respective domains, with Toad for Oracle offering a highly specialized suite of features for Oracle databases, and DbVisualizer providing flexible solutions for diverse database environments. Organizations choose between these tools based on their specific database setup, need for specialization, and scope of database technologies in use.

Contact Info

Year founded :

Not Available

Not Available

Not Available

Not Available

Not Available

Year founded :

1999

Not Available

Not Available

Not Available

Not Available

Feature Similarity Breakdown: Toad For Oracle, DbVisualizer

Toad for Oracle and DbVisualizer are both popular tools for database management, but they serve slightly different purposes and have distinct features. Below is a breakdown of their similarities and differences:

a) Core Features in Common:

  1. Database Connectivity:

    • Both Toad for Oracle and DbVisualizer provide robust connectivity options to various databases. While Toad is specialized for Oracle databases, DbVisualizer offers support for a wider range of databases like MySQL, PostgreSQL, SQL Server, and Oracle, among others.
  2. SQL Editing and Execution:

    • Both tools have powerful SQL editors with syntax highlighting, code formatting, and the ability to execute queries. They support SQL script management and offer facilities for running SQL statements and scripts.
  3. Database Administration:

    • Both tools offer basic administrative functions such as object creation, modification, and deletion (tables, views, indexes, etc.). They also provide tools for user and permission management.
  4. Data Export/Import:

    • Toad for Oracle and DbVisualizer allow users to export and import data in various formats, assisting with data migration and backup tasks.
  5. Performance Monitoring:

    • Both products offer some form of monitoring and performance tuning features. Toad has built-in performance diagnostics, whereas DbVisualizer provides profiling features to optimize queries.

b) User Interface Comparison:

  • Toad for Oracle:

    • Toad's interface is highly tailored to Oracle databases, providing deep insights and toolsets that are specific to Oracle. It offers a feature-rich user experience with a lot of options and settings, which can appear complex for beginners but is powerful for advanced users. Its design focuses on providing comprehensive, detailed information about Oracle databases.
  • DbVisualizer:

    • DbVisualizer offers a more streamlined and user-friendly interface that is consistent across different database types. Its UI is often described as intuitive and simpler compared to Toad, making it accessible for users working with multiple database systems. It emphasizes ease of navigation and usability, which is beneficial when working with multiple DBMS environments.

c) Unique Features:

  • Toad for Oracle:

    • PL/SQL Development Tools: Toad provides advanced features specifically for PL/SQL development, including a PL/SQL debugger, automated code testing, and code quality reviews. These features make it particularly powerful for Oracle developers.
    • Advanced Performance Diagnostics: Extensive Oracle-specific performance diagnostics and optimization tools, like SQL Optimizer and Code Analysis, set Toad apart for performance tuning in Oracle environments.
  • DbVisualizer:

    • Multi-database Support: One of its most notable features is the ability to connect to a wide variety of JDBC-compliant databases with a single tool, making it an excellent choice for environments with multiple types of databases.
    • Universal Data Viewer: DbVisualizer offers a universal data viewer that provides consistent data viewing capabilities across different database types, which is useful for developers working in diverse environments.

In summary, Toad for Oracle excels in Oracle-specific features and is preferred for in-depth Oracle database development and administration. DbVisualizer, on the other hand, is versatile across multiple database types, providing a more standardized interface and usability suitable for mixed database environments.

Features

Not Available

Not Available

Best Fit Use Cases: Toad For Oracle, DbVisualizer

Toad for Oracle and DbVisualizer are both powerful database management tools, but they cater to different needs and types of users. Here's an overview of their best-fit use cases, including industries, project types, and company sizes:

Toad For Oracle

a) Best Fit for Businesses or Projects:

  1. Enterprise-Level Companies:

    • Complex Oracle Environments: Toad for Oracle is ideal for large organizations with complex Oracle databases. It offers extensive features for database development, administration, and optimization, which are crucial for managing sizable infrastructures.
    • Data-Driven Enterprises: Companies that rely heavily on Oracle databases for their core operations, such as finance, telecom, and healthcare, benefit significantly from Toad’s comprehensive toolset.
  2. Development Teams:

    • Database Developers and DBAs: It is particularly beneficial for teams focusing on Oracle development, as it provides advanced coding, debugging, and testing tools.
    • Performance Optimization Projects: Toad excels at database performance optimization, making it suitable for ongoing performance tuning tasks.
  3. Regulated Industries:

    • Industries with Strict Compliance Requirements: Toad's robust auditing and automation features help in maintaining compliance with industry regulations, which is critical for sectors like banking and pharmaceuticals.

d) Industry Verticals and Company Sizes:

  • Large Enterprises: Its extensive toolset caters to the needs of large enterprises with dedicated DBA teams.
  • Financial Services, Healthcare, Telecom: Industries relying on Oracle databases for mission-critical applications benefit from its capabilities.

DbVisualizer

b) Preferred Scenarios:

  1. Cross-Database Environments:

    • Multi-Database Compatibility: DbVisualizer supports a wide range of database systems (e.g., MySQL, PostgreSQL, SQL Server), making it ideal for organizations managing multiple database types.
  2. Small to Medium Enterprises (SMEs):

    • Cost-Effective Solution: DbVisualizer offers an affordable alternative with essential features for database management, suitable for smaller businesses with limited budgets.
  3. Developers and Analysts:

    • Data Analysis and Visualization: It provides powerful visual tools for data analysis, making it useful for developers and business analysts who need to interact with various databases.
  4. Educational and Training Institutions:

    • Learning and Development: Its intuitive interface and cross-platform support make it a good fit for educational purposes and training programs involving multiple database systems.

d) Industry Verticals and Company Sizes:

  • Small to Medium Businesses (SMBs): Ideal for SMBs that need versatile database management without the heavy investment.
  • Tech Startups, Education, and Consulting Agencies: Industries that require flexible, multi-platform database support and efficiency in data handling can leverage DbVisualizer effectively.

In summary, Toad for Oracle is best suited for large enterprises and industries with a heavy reliance on Oracle databases and regulatory requirements. In contrast, DbVisualizer is preferred for multi-database environments in SMEs, developers, and educational settings due to its flexibility and cost-effectiveness.

Pricing

Toad For Oracle logo

Pricing Not Available

DbVisualizer logo

Pricing Not Available

Metrics History

Metrics History

Comparing undefined across companies

Trending data for
Showing for all companies over Max

Conclusion & Final Verdict: Toad For Oracle vs DbVisualizer

When evaluating Toad For Oracle and DbVisualizer, several factors such as functionality, ease of use, support, compatibility, and pricing should be considered. Below is a detailed conclusion and verdict based on these factors:

Conclusion:

After analyzing both tools, the best choice depends heavily on the user’s specific needs and environment. Toad For Oracle is a robust tool specifically designed for Oracle databases while DbVisualizer offers broader database support and a more generic toolset.

a) Overall Value:

  • Toad For Oracle: It provides exceptional value for Oracle database administrators and developers, given its extensive features tailored for Oracle environments. Its specialized toolset allows deep database management and performance optimization. However, its cost can be relatively high, which may not justify the expense for users with basic needs or those using multiple database types.

  • DbVisualizer: Offers more general capabilities across numerous database platforms, making it highly valuable for users working with multiple database systems. Its competitive pricing and inclusive feature set make it an excellent option for those needing a wide-reaching tool.

b) Pros and Cons:

Toad For Oracle:

  • Pros:
    • Extensive functionality specifically for Oracle databases.
    • Strong optimization and performance analysis tools.
    • Comprehensive support for engineers and developers.
    • Advanced data modeling and integration options.
  • Cons:
    • Higher cost compared to more generic tools.
    • Steeper learning curve for new users not familiar with Oracle-specific environments.
    • Specialized nature means it’s less useful for non-Oracle databases.

DbVisualizer:

  • Pros:
    • Supports a wide range of databases beyond just Oracle.
    • User-friendly interface and easy to learn for new users.
    • Cost-effective, especially for small teams or individuals.
    • Regular updates and good community support.
  • Cons:
    • Lacks some of the advanced Oracle-specific features available in Toad.
    • May require additional plugins or tools for comprehensive Oracle database optimization.

c) Recommendations:

  • For Oracle-Centric Users: If your primary focus is on Oracle databases and you require advanced features specifically for Oracle database management and optimization, Toad For Oracle is the right choice despite its cost. The investment will pay off through its specialized feature set and robust performance tools.

  • For Multi-Database/Mixed Environment Users: DbVisualizer is recommended for users needing a versatile tool across multiple database management systems. Its competitive pricing and capability to handle different database types provide great flexibility. It is especially beneficial for teams or individuals who work in environments with various database technologies.

Ultimately, the decision should be made based on specific needs, such as the primary database environment you work with and budget constraints. Evaluating your primary use case and the databases you predominantly work with will guide you to the best solution tailored to your needs.